    • A system for secure communication is provided. A random value generator is configured to generate a random value. A message validation code generator is coupled to the random value generator and configured to generate a message validation code based on a predetermined key, a message, and the random value. A one-time pad generator is coupled to the random number generator and configured to generate a one-time pad based on the random value and the predetermined key. And a masked message generator is coupled to the one-time pad generator and configured to generate a masked message based on the one-time pad and the message. A protected message envelope generator is coupled to the random value generator, the message validation code generator, and the masked message generator, and is configured to generate a protected message envelope based on the random value, the message validation code, and the masked message.

    • A method, is provided for efficiently determining an inverse multiplicative modulo. In many public-key cryptographic algorithms, an inverse modulo is usually calculated in key generation. However, because many Reduced Instruction Set Computer (RISC) processors do not have the hardware support for division, good results are often not yielded. Therefore, to efficiently calculate hail an inverse modulo, a modified algorithm that utilizes a minimum of three division and two multiplications in conjunction with shifts and addition/subtractions is employed. The modified algorithm then is able to efficiently utilize the properties of the RISC processors to yield good results, especially when developing keys for public-key cryptographic algorithms.

    • A technique for tracking one or more thresholds relating to the blocking of a particular screen name used on an IM system is disclosed. If the number of people who have blocked a particular screen name reaches a threshold amount, a determination is made that the screen name is being used by a spimmer or other bothersome person, and disciplinary action can be taken. In a preferred embodiment, the email address associated with a user name of a suspected spimmer is identified and all screen names associated with that email address are also subjected to disciplinary action, if desired. Thus, an IM company can suspend all screen names of a spimmer that are tied to the same email address, even though not all (or even none) of the screen names individually have reached a threshold level for discipline/suspension.
